Digital Marketing Strategy – Harvard Business School Online
This is the Ivy League of marketing courses.
You’ll learn frameworks like:
- RACE
- AARRR funnels
- Attribution models
- Customer lifetime value
👉 This is strategy-level knowledge for executives and CMOs.

Domestika vs Google, Meta & Harvard: Which Platform Fits You Best?
When it comes to learning digital marketing, not all platforms are created equal. Domestika excels in creativity, hands-on projects, and visual content, making it perfect for freelancers, content creators, and beginners. Google offers free, structured, and certification-backed courses focused on fundamentals like SEO, Analytics, and E-commerce, ideal for those starting their professional journey. Meta specializes in social media advertising, paid campaigns, and real-world tools, perfect for agency work or managing brands. Harvard’s Digital Marketing Strategy provides deep strategic insights, frameworks, and executive-level knowledge, best for career-driven professionals aiming for CMO roles. Domestika is fast, affordable, and practical but lacks in-depth certifications. Google is structured and widely recognized but less creative. Meta gives actionable social media skills, while Harvard offers prestige and strategy. Choosing the right platform depends on your goals: creativity, certifications, social media mastery, or high-level strategy.
